Abstract
A foldable multi-instrument stand includes: a first main support leg; a second main support leg; a first pair of vertical support members configured for pivotal movement into an upright orientation relative to the first and second main support legs when the stand is in a deployed position; and a second pair of vertical support members configured for pivotal movement into an upright orientation relative to the first and second main support legs when the stand is in the deployed position. The first main support leg and the second main support leg each define one more support ledges for accommodating and providing support to multiple instruments when the stand is in the deployed position. The areas above such support ledges further define cavities for receiving the pairs of vertical support members when the stand is in a storage position.

Abstract
A stand for supporting an object comprises: a first main support leg; a second main support leg; a first vertical support member pivotally connected to the first main support leg; and a second vertical support member pivotally connected to the second main support leg, such that first and second vertical support members can be rotated relative to the first and second main support legs to configure the stand in a storage position or a deployed position. The stand further comprises a hinge that operably joins the first vertical support member to the second vertical support member. The stand further comprises a first rear leg configured for sliding movement relative to the first main support leg between a retracted position and an extended position; and a second rear leg configured for sliding movement relative to the second main support leg between a refracted position and an extended position.

Abstract
A foldable guitar stand includes: two main support legs; two vertical support members; two rear legs; and a brace. With respect to each side of the guitar stand, one main support leg, one vertical support member, and one rear leg pivot relative to each other about a common axis defined by a pin. The first vertical support member is then operably joined to the second vertical support member by a hinge, and the brace extends between and further connects the vertical support members. In a deployed position, each of the main support legs is rotated about the respective axes defined by the pins to a position in which a substantially flat foot portion of the main support legs can engage the underlying ground surface. Each of the rear legs is rotated away from the respective main support legs to a position in which the respective foot portions can engage the underlying ground surface. The two vertical support members (which are hinged together) are then rotated into an upright orientation.
